#878553 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#878553 is composed of 52.9% red, 52.2%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.5% magenta, 38.5%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 57.7 degrees, a saturation of 23.9% and a lightness of 42.7%. #878553 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a6 with #0f0b00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#878553
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f8f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#878553
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6e6c is the less saturated color, while #d2cb08 is the most saturated one.
